About This Game

Dreamcutter is a side-scrolling action platformer where you use a mysterious scythe that has its own hidden purpose. It promises rewards and a way to escape, but you must explore the strange and dangerous world inside the main character Haley’s mind. Along the way, Haley and her friend Lucia travel through the darkest parts of her subconscious, facing unusual enemies and challenges.

In the game, you can run, jump, and fight while using the Dreamcutter as both a weapon and a useful tool. It lets you stick into walls to reach higher places, swing across gaps, grind, and float through levels. You can also earn points with combo attacks and collect coins to upgrade your abilities.
